Approximated Method Neglecting Coupling for Conformal ArrayAbstract
Full modeling of large conformal array can be time and memory consuming. An approximated method that takes into account the vectorial nature of the radiated field is presented. The radiation characteristic of the array is obtained by means of the vectorial sum of each element radiation characteristic, rotated according to the orientation of the element. The coupling between elements will be evaluated in the case of interest: a conformal array on an inflatable structure. In the approximated method, coupling will be neglected in such a case. To illustrate the approach, a spiral antenna will be chosen and modeled with MoM.
